Section 42-1205 - [Repealed Effective 7/1/2024] BRIDGES OVER DITCHES

All owners of any ditch, canal or conduit, or any other means for conveying water, shall build substantial bridges not less than sixteen (16) feet wide, and with boards not less than two (2) inches in thickness (unless the same shall be on a county or state road, when such boards shall not be less than three (3) inches thick), at all places where any county or state road crosses the same, or any road kept open and used by any neighborhood of people for their benefit and convenience. In case of neglect or refusal of such owners to build such bridges as above required, after a notice of ten (10) days being given by the said board of county commissioners of the proper county, said board shall proceed to the construction of the same, and shall collect the cost thereof together with the costs of suit: provided, that after any bridge shall have been constructed across any ditch, canal or conduit on any county or state road in accordance with the provisions of this section, it shall thereafter be maintained at the public expense.
